Subject: KNI RTNETLINK operation not supported

I am using a CentOS 7.9 VMware VM, kernel version
kernel-3.10.0-1160.92.1.el7.x86_64
I have created a KNI interface but when I run
ip link set <kni> up
I get
RTNETLINK answers: Operation not supported
This same software and command works on a CentOS 7.7 bare iron machine.
What is the problem, and how do I investigate this?
